> On 29.09 10:30, RIPE NCC Operations wrote:
> > [apologies for duplicate mails]
> > 
> > Dear Colleagues,
> > 
> > >From 07:00 until 08:00 GMT, the RIPE NCC experienced an unexpected
> > disruption to services. ...
> > 
> > The disruption may have also affected some of these RIPE NCC services:
> > ... 
> > - k.root-servers.org (Global node at the AMS-IX)
> 
> For the record:
> 
> According to our monitoring this interruption has not at all affected
> the K root server.  In particular our monitoring has detected no
> interruption in service and no shifting of traffic to other anycast
> instances of K.
